Rodeo's Story

Meet Rodeo! â ̃€ï ̧<br/><br/>Looking for a big, lovable goofball who’s full of heart and eager to connect? Meet Rodeo—one of our incredible deaf dogs, and truly a one-of-a-kind companion.<br/><br/>Rodeo is an extra-large cuddle machine with a playful spirit and a huge love for his people. While he may not be able to hear, he communicates beautifully using hand signals and a vibrating collar. He already knows Heel, Stop, Sit, and Come, and he’s always ready to learn more with someone who’s patient, kind, and willing to meet him where he’s at.<br/><br/>This sweet boy recently lived in a home with a 3-year-old child and two other dogs. His former adopters adored him and said he was absolutely amazing. Sadly, due to life circumstances, they had to return him—through no fault of his own. But Rodeo continues to shine with his resilient, affectionate nature.<br/><br/>Since coming back to the Ranch, Rodeo has been reunited with his best friend Lydia, and together they are the ultimate feel-good duo. Lydia, a three-legged sweetheart, seems to share an unspoken bond with Rodeo—they just get each other. Whether it’s Lydia gently nudging Rodeo awake for playtime or the two simply hanging out side-by-side, their friendship is something truly special. While they don’t have to be adopted together, we’d love to see them go to a home as a pair.<br/><br/>And let’s not forget Rodeo’s adorable quirks—he loves carrying around his special blanket wherever he goes, and one of his absolute favorite things in the world is napping in the sun. Rescue Ranch Inc.'s Adoption Policy
We take pride in thoroughly taking care of our dogs! From the time your dog enters our facility until you take him or her home, we take care of them like they are our own, and they are! Our great volunteers keep their kennels clean, multiple times each day. They get out to play in our large outdoor yards, and they get to go on walks every day! When you adopt a dog from us she/he will: Be Spayed or Neutered Be up to date on all vaccines including rabies Have been de-wormed Have tested negative for Heartworms. Have been microchipped and registered with Found Animals. Receive treatments for fleas as necessary And they receive any veterinary care, including surgeries, that they need.
